'''
Python3 program to rearrange a linked list in such a way that all odd positioned node are stored before all even positioned nodes
'''
class Node:
def __init__(self,data):
self.data=data
self.next=None
class LinkedList:
def __init__(self):
self.head=None
def insertAtBeg(self,key):
newNode=Node(key)
newNode.next=self.head
self.head=newNode
def rearrangeEvenOdd(self):
#Corner Cases
if(self.head==None or self.head.next==None ):
return
odd=self.head
even=self.head.next
evenFirst= even
while(odd.next.next and even.next.next) is not None:
odd.next=even.next
odd=even.next
even.next=odd.next
even=odd.next
if odd.next.next is not None:
odd.next=even.next
odd=even.next
even.next=None
odd.next=evenFirst
return
def printList(self):
temp=self.head
while temp:
print(temp.data,end="")
print("->", end="")
temp=temp.next
print("Null")
llist = LinkedList()
llist.insertAtBeg(7)
llist.insertAtBeg(6)
llist.insertAtBeg(5)
llist.insertAtBeg(4)
llist.insertAtBeg(3)
llist.insertAtBeg(2)
llist.insertAtBeg(1)
print("Before Rearrange")
llist.printList()
llist.rearrangeEvenOdd()
print("After Rearrange")
llist.printList()
